Output e13573f54dbdc162b9b0133bbdf9499298b626e07e1b869b6148dff851ad29d4:0

value
17974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ec009a7fdc140a834202a297916974d55666092 OP_EQUAL
address
34VcFK8LXpYuF3qyfUhKcwqAyKW43U74Lw
transaction
e13573f54dbdc162b9b0133bbdf9499298b626e07e1b869b6148dff851ad29d4
spent
true